The Real Cost of Your Playground Equipment This is the fun part, but it’s also where you’ll spend most of your money. Here’s a quick look at what some popular attractions cost. Naughty Castles (Soft Play): These classic play structures with slides and ball pits can cost up to $120,000. If you want a custom design or some interactive features, that price can go up by about 30%.
